New Team enters the chat for Brock
It's going to be a while before we actually see a deal through for forward Brock Boeser, but now the suggestions are coming from everywhere.
In their most recent episode, Donnie and Dhali have reported that there had been interest from the Flames to acquire the right-winger.
Now, it does make sense for that team to inquire about him, they do need to add another winger to their top-6 and Boeser could absolutely be a match for superstar Jonathan Huberdeau.
There's also a bunch of former Canucks in the Flames' locker room, so plenty of players to vouch for him.
Donnie and Dhali went further ahead in their analysis when they suggested a Max Pacioretty trade where the team would literally give up Boeser only to gain the cap space.
Though I remember when the Flames pulled a trade like this over the summer when they moved Sean Monahan, they gave up a 1st round pick along with him for nothing. Now the Canadiens GM looks like a genius.
Do the Canucks need cap space that much? To give up an almost point/game player for nada?
